What’s tested in Networking Fundamentals

The Networking Fundamentals domain on the CompTIA A+ carries one of the heaviest weightings on the published blueprint. Expect to see questions that test (1) terminology and core definitions, (2) procedural sequencing — what to do first, second, and last in a multi-step process — and (3) judgment calls where two answer choices look defensible but only one is the best answer for the role being tested. The CompTIA emphasizes scenario-based items that simulate the day-to-day decisions of a credentialed practitioner; rote memorization will not be enough above the cut score.

Common pitfalls candidates fall into on this section include misreading qualifiers ("always," "never," "first," "primarily"), assuming generic best practice instead of the practice the exam blueprint specifically endorses, and burning time on items they should flag and return to.
